Output 66a68c628aa429e852d5959331153e522dc1126cfaaa177b62b46f1585e37619:1

value
6013593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 decac1b04d2aa9f6954eaed8282b9857c92f40e7 OP_EQUAL
address
3N12puU23CrpGMb9JoDxC3aXFm7ygC4dSe
transaction
66a68c628aa429e852d5959331153e522dc1126cfaaa177b62b46f1585e37619
spent
true